Asto1995 said: What does Formation right mean on player profile? Every time a player is transferred, the team where that player was created (school) will get benefit from it. A % of the total amount of the sale will be given to him. The percentage is variable depending on the following factors: - Players are born with 2% FR - Every season that a player stays on his original team, his FR goes up by 2% ( Limited to the age of 20 years-old ) - Every time the player is transferred, this percentage goes down by 2%. For example: You are about to sell a junior player that has been on your team for two years, since he was born. You sell it for 5M. Two months later, the player is sold to another team for 10M. The FR for that player is: 2% (original) + 4% (2% for every year). So it's 6%. Therefore you will get 6% of 10M. |
